May 22, 1953: What was the moon phase on that day?


Moon phase

72%

The moon phase on May 22, 1953 was First Quarter.

The moon phase refers to the appearance of the Moon in the night sky on May 22, 1953 and is determined by the portion of the Moon's illuminated surface that is visible from Earth.

An observer located in New York City on May 22, 1953 at 10pm, would see the moon, being 72% full, rising at 02:27 pm and setting at 02:31 am.

The previous full moon was on Apr 29, 1953 while the next full moon would come on May 28, 1953.

Who was the US President on May 22, 1953?

On May 22, 1953 the US President was Dwight D. Eisenhower (Republican).

Who was the UK Prime Minister on May 22, 1953?

On May 22, 1953 the UK Prime Minister was Sir Winston Churchill (Conservative).

Who was the Pope on May 22, 1953?

On May 22, 1953 the Pope was Pius XII.
